  • Understanding Cells: The Foundation of Life and Health
    Cells are the fundamental building blocks of all living organisms. They are incredibly complex and perform a dizzying array of tasks that keep us alive and healthy. Here's a breakdown of some key ways cells contribute:

    1. Energy Production:

    * Mitochondria: These are the powerhouses of the cell. They take in nutrients and oxygen, converting them into energy (ATP) that fuels all cellular activities, from muscle contraction to nerve impulses.

    2. Building and Repair:

    * Ribosomes: These are like tiny factories that produce proteins. Proteins are the building blocks of our bodies, forming everything from muscles to hormones to enzymes.

    * Endoplasmic reticulum: This network of membranes helps produce, process, and transport proteins and lipids, essential for cell growth and repair.

    * Golgi apparatus: This organelle packages and sorts proteins and lipids before sending them to their final destinations inside or outside the cell.

    3. Communication and Coordination:

    * Cell membrane: This acts as a barrier, controlling what enters and exits the cell. It also contains receptors that receive signals from other cells, allowing communication and coordination.

    * Cytoplasm: This fluid within the cell acts as a medium for transport and communication.

    * Nucleus: The control center of the cell, housing the genetic material (DNA) that carries instructions for all cellular processes.

    4. Waste Removal and Detoxification:

    * Lysosomes: These are like the cell's recycling centers, breaking down waste products and foreign invaders.

    * Peroxisomes: These organelles detoxify harmful substances and break down fatty acids.

    5. Specialized Functions:

    * Different types of cells: Our bodies are made of many different types of cells, each specialized for a particular function. For example, muscle cells contract, nerve cells transmit signals, and red blood cells carry oxygen.

    6. Maintaining Homeostasis:

    * Cells constantly regulate their internal environment: They control their temperature, pH, and nutrient levels, ensuring optimal conditions for all cellular processes.

    * Cells work together to maintain homeostasis for the whole organism: They communicate and cooperate to maintain a stable internal environment, regardless of external changes.

    7. Immune Response:

    * Immune cells: These cells recognize and attack foreign invaders like bacteria and viruses, protecting the body from infection.

    8. Growth and Development:

    * Cells divide and differentiate: This allows for growth, repair, and development of the organism.

    In short: Cells are the fundamental units of life and are responsible for carrying out all the functions that keep organisms alive and healthy. Their complexity and interdependence ensure the smooth operation of our bodies.
